Get ready to make the most of your week in Maine with a variety of exciting events happening across the state from Feb. 11 to Feb. 17.
On Feb. 14 and 15, head over to Watts Hall Community Arts in Thomaston for a fun-filled weekend of activities. The Northern Timber Cruisers Snowmobile Club in Millinocket will also be hosting events on the same dates, offering plenty of outdoor fun for snowmobile enthusiasts.
If you’re looking for a longer getaway, the Snow Pond Center for the Arts in Sidney will be hosting events from Feb. 14 to 17. Chemo Pond in Penobscot County and the Maine Forest and Logging Museum in Bradley are also great options for a day trip filled with entertainment and education.
For those in the Brewer area, be sure to check out the events happening at 570 North Maine St. Throughout the week, there will be plenty of opportunities to enjoy the winter season and explore the beauty of Maine.
